Responsibilities

Lead, organize, manage, perform, and supervise all maintenance operations, including repairs, maintenance, and maintenance management.

Develop and implement a comprehensive maintenance plan that is both corrective and preventative.

Supervise a team of maintenance personnel, including recruitment, selection, training, and evaluation.

Monitor and approve time records of maintenance personnel, and approve all overtime using established procedures and budgets.

Establish and maintain a system of regular building, equipment, and grounds inspections to meet all federal, state, and local requirements.

Analyze accidents and regularly search for patterns in injury reports to establish corrective procedures to reduce the potential for future accidents or hazards.

Develop and recommend the maintenance budget, and then administer the approved budget, completing all required documentation.

Maintain current drawings and engineering records describing the facility, equipment, and grounds.

Develop, implement, and monitor an effective grounds maintenance program to ensure that the grounds are attractive and safe.

Requirements

At least four years of experience in construction and/or property management, with a minimum of one year in a supervisory capacity.

Demonstrate knowledge of construction codes, health and safety regulations, financial and management practices, purchasing, supervision and motivation of personnel, and state and local regulations regarding the maintenance of buildings and equipment.

Hold and maintain a valid driver's license with no serious violations.

Excellent leadership and organizational skills, with the ability to motivate and direct maintenance personnel.

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to relate well with residents, staff, administration, and visitors.

Ability to use computers for facility maintenance management software, word processing, data management, and telecommunications.

Working Conditions

Work in a fast‑paced environment with multiple priorities.

Be available on weekends as needed and on call 24/7 for emergency response.

Work in a variety of weather conditions and potentially hazardous environments.

Use personal protective equipment (PPE) as required.
